Transportation

One of the biggest expenses during your trip to the Philippines will be transportation. The cost will depend on how you choose to travel within the country. If you are on a tight budget, you can take local buses or jeepneys which are very cheap but may not offer much comfort.

If you prefer more comfortable transport options, then domestic flights are a good option.

A one-way flight from Manila to Cebu can cost around PHP 2,000 – PHP 3,000 (approximately $40 – $60). Taxis and private cars are also available but they can be quite expensive.

Accommodation

Accommodation costs in the Philippines vary widely depending on where you stay and what type of accommodation you choose. If you’re on a tight budget, hostels can cost as little as PHP 250 – PHP 500 (approximately $5 – $10) per night.

Mid-range hotels can cost anywhere from PHP 1,500 – PHP 3,500 (approximately $30 – $70) per night while luxury hotels can range from PHP 7,000 – PHP 15,000 (approximately $140 – $300) per night.

Food and Drink

Food and drink in the Philippines is affordable and delicious! Street food is cheap and tasty with prices ranging from PHP 25 – PHP 50 (approximately $.50 – $1) per item.

If you prefer restaurants then expect to pay around PHP 200 – PHP 500 (approximately $4 – $10) per meal.

Alcohol is also relatively cheap with a bottle of beer costing around PHP 40 – PHP 80 (approximately $.80 – $1.60) in a bar or restaurant.

Activities

The Philippines is known for its beautiful beaches and natural attractions. Many of these attractions are free such as hiking, swimming and beachcombing.

However, popular tourist spots like Palawan and Boracay have entrance fees ranging from PHP 50 – PHP 300 (approximately $1 – $6) per person.

Tours and activities such as island hopping tours, scuba diving, and snorkeling can range from PHP 1,500 – PHP 4,000 (approximately $30 – $80) per person depending on the activity and location.

Total Cost

Overall, the cost of a vacation to the Philippines will depend on your travel style and preferences. A budget traveler can get by with around PHP 1,500 ($30) per day while mid-range travelers can expect to spend around PHP 3,500 ($70) per day.

Luxury travelers should expect to spend upwards of PHP 7,000 ($140) per day.
